HomeMy WebLinkAboutReso 1999-19686 RESOLUTION NO. 19686 RESOLUTION OF THE CITY CO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F CHULA VISTA APPROVING THE INTERNATIONAL FRIENDSHIP COM1VIISSION REQUEST TO DISCONTINUE ATTEMPTS TO RE1NVIGORATE THE SISTER CITY RELATIONSHIP WITH IRAPUATO, MEXICO AND DIRECTING THE COMMISSION TO PURSUE THE NECESSARY ACTIONS TO OFFICIALLY DISSOLVE THE SISTER CITY AFFILIATION WITH IRAPUATO, MEXICO WHEREAS, the Sister City relationship with Irapuato, Mexico was begun in 1971 and during the 1970's and 1980's, a series of visits and contacts were made between the two cities; and WHEREAS, in earlier years, the two cities had more in common than they do today as Irapuato remains a predominantly agricultural community and Chula Vista has grown into a more modern suburban city; and WHEREAS, over the past several years, the contact and visits between the two cities has been limited and recent attempts to revitalize the Sister City relationship has failed; and WHEREAS, it is the policy of the International Friendship Commission (I~C) to confirm the existence of a "grassroots" commitment in order to sustain a Sister City relationship; and WHEREAS, a solid "grassroots" movement within Chula Vista no longer exists; and VC-dEREAS, the Chair of the IFC made contact with Lewis Harwood, the Sister Cities International Program Director for Mexico, who stated ira good faith effort was attempted yet failed to reinvigorate interest in the program, it was the recommendation of Sister Cities International to "divorce" the sister city relationship; and WHEREAS, staff recommends that Council direct the IFC to inform Irapuato's Mayor of the City's intent to dissolve the sister city relationship; and WHEREAS, the IFC recommends that official steps be taken to dissolve the sister city relationship. N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T RESOLVED the City Council of the City of Chula Vista does hereby approve the International Friendship Commission request to discontinue attempts to reinvigorate the Sister City relationship with Irapuato, Mexico. BE IT FURTHER RESOLVED that the Commission is directed to pursue the necessary actions to officially dissolve the Sister City affiliation with Irapuato, Mexico.
